Is it common or a problem with Clifford Matrix 10.5X in 04 and up in F-150's and Expeditions to chirp twice when arming? In the manual it specified that it is bypassing a sensor then then monitors normally.
I've gone back to the install. place twice to reprogramm
the alarm, and no results. The alarm will chirp once once in a while, but most of the time twice, one seccond in between.
Any suggestions?

Does that not mean that you haven't programmed the unit to disreguard the dome light staying on for a bit after you close the door?
